Another Signal Looking For Ident - Possibly CIS-12 (Fire)

Hi All,

Another post, this time for a signal which, having had a scan around the internet and good read up, I may have identified, but would welcome comments / confirmation.

The signal is another complex signal / what appears to he a 12 channel / multi-channel PSK system. This was received on the 27th June around 2040 UTC, on 11120KHz. An SDR-IQ receiver with SDR-Radio.com software was used. Below is the waterfall / sonograph trace together with an audio file.

With my limited analysis - I think this signal may be CIS-12 (Fire), apart from the obvious 12 channels it also  appears to have the signatory carrier / tone signal just on the upper side of the signal.

Firstly an introduction to this page. This page is my outlet for publishing updates, reports and general findings and any questions I may have from my HF / Shortwave listening. This HF listening covers HF utility, shortwave broadcasting, amateur bands & civil/military air-band stations.

So for my first report, I have details two signals which were found a couple of months back, both of which I'm trying to identify. Both were relatively wideband, one was of short duration burst type, the other a continuous transmission.

Details as follows:

First Signal, received at 2016z 16-10-2011, centred on 9000KHz USB. Signal bandwidth around 15KHz, duration was around 15s, signal level +15dbm above noise floor. (Attached JPG & MP3)

   

Second signal, received at 1957z 16-10-2011, centred on 9070KHz. Signal bandwidth around
20KHz, continous transmission. Signal level around +35dbm above noise floor. (Attached JPG- MP3)
